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es a first conveying unit provided downstream an image forming unit; a second conveying unit provided downstream the first conveying unit; a first cutting unit provided downstream the second conveying unit; and a second cutting unit provided downstream the first cutting unit. One of the first and second cutting units cuts an upstream end of an image on the continuous sheet, the other cuts a downstream end of the same image. The second conveying unit is stopped during the cutting by the first cutting unit to form a loop of the continuous sheet, and then if the cutting is ended, the second conveying unit conveys the continuous sheet at a higher conveyance speed than a conveyance speed by the first conveying unit to reduce the loop.
